About the Royal Talbot Rehabilitation Centre
Royal Talbot is the rehabilitation campus of Austin Health, providing a unique and comprehensive combination of services to patients with a wide range of needs. These include programs for people with spinal cord injury, acquired brain injury, amputations, orthopaedic conditions, neurological conditions, multi-trauma and general rehabilitation including post-op reconditioning.
